Symptoms
Beginning with your first quarter return for 2019 (due date April 30, 2019)
You must report for each quarter the amount of gross wages and tax withheld in:
- columns d and e of your NYS-45 Part C or NYS-45 ATT return; or
- fields available in the Wage Reporting Upload (NYS-45-ATT) application.
The amounts you report are only applicable to the amounts you paid and withheld for the quarter you’re reporting for.
Note: If you do not report wages in column c (do not pay UI Remuneration), and only report annual amounts for Gross Wages and Tax Withheld in columns d and e, you must now file quarterly if payments are made quarterly. This includes withholding on pension and annuity payments you made throughout the year.
Beginning with your fourth quarter return for 2019 (due January 31, 2020)
The fourth quarter is no longer a cumulative total for the year. The fourth quarter amounts you report are only applicable to the amounts you paid and withheld in the fourth quarter.
For tax year 2018 returns and prior
Continue to report cumulative annual amounts for gross wages and tax withheld (columns d and e) on your fourth quarter return.
